Schalten Sie die Welt der Python 3-Programmierung mit Pydroid 3 frei, der benutzerfreundlichsten und leistungsstärksten python 3 ide für python 3 auf Android. Egal, ob Sie ein Anfänger lernen oder ein erfahrener Kodierer, der eine robuste Entwicklungsumgebung sucht, Pydroid 3 ist Ihre Go-to-Lösung.
Merkmale:
- Offline -Python 3 -Dolmetscher: Führen Sie Ihre Python -Programme ohne Internetverbindung aus und lassen Sie es sich perfekt zum Lernen unterwegs eignen.
- PIP-Paket-Manager: Greifen Sie auf ein benutzerdefiniertes Repository mit vorgebauten Radpaketen zu und verbessern Sie Ihre Fähigkeit, wissenschaftliche Bibliotheken wie Numpy, Scipy, Matplotlib, Scikit-Learn und Jupyter zu verwenden.
- Erweiterte Bibliotheken: Genießen Sie die Unterstützung für OpenCV (auf Geräten mit Camera2 -API), Tensorflow und Pytorch, erhältlich in der Premium -Version.*
- Out-of-the-Box-Beispiele: Codieren Sie schnell mit leicht verfügbaren Beispielen, um Ihre Lernreise zu leiten.
- Vollständige Tkinter -Unterstützung: Entwickeln Sie mühelos grafische Benutzeroberflächen.
- Vollwertiger Terminalemulator: Erleben Sie ein Terminal mit Readline-Unterstützung, zugänglich über PIP.
- Integrierte Compiler: Verwenden Sie die integrierten C-, C ++-und Forran-Compiler, um eine Bibliothek aus PIP zu erstellen, auch für solche mit nativem Code. Erstellen und installieren Sie Abhängigkeiten direkt aus der Befehlszeile.
- Cython -Unterstützung: Verbessern Sie Ihre Python -Projekte mit Cython -Funktionen.
- PDB -Debugger: Debuggen Sie Ihren Code mit Haltepunkten und Uhren auf einen reibungsloseren Entwicklungsprozess.
- Kivy Graphical Library: Erstellen Sie atemberaubende Anwendungen mit einem neuen SDL2 -Backend.
- PYSIDE6 -Support: Im Quick Install -Repository verfügbar, zusammen mit Matplotlib Pyside6 -Support, der keinen zusätzlichen Code erfordert.*
- Matplotlib Kivy -Unterstützung: Im Quick Install -Repository gefunden.
- Pygame 2 Support: Tauchen Sie mit der neuesten Pygame -Version in die Spielentwicklung ein.
Editorfunktionen:
- Code-Vorhersage und Autoeinzug: Nutzen Sie die Echtzeit-Codeanalyse und die automatische Vervollständigung, imitieren Sie die Erfahrung einer professionellen IDE.*
- Erweiterte Tastaturleiste: Greifen Sie mühelos auf alle erforderlichen Symbole für die Python -Programmierung zu.
- Syntax -Hervorhebung und Themen: Passen Sie Ihre Codierungsumgebung für optimale Lesbarkeit und Stil an.
- Registerkartenschnittstelle: Verwalten Sie mühelos mehrere Dateien und Projekte.
- Verbesserte Code -Navigation: Navigieren Sie Ihren Code mit interaktiven Zuweisungen und Definitions -Gotos.
- One-Click-Freigabe: Teilen Sie Ihre Code-Snippets direkt auf Pastebin.
*Die mit einem Sternchen gekennzeichneten Funktionen sind exklusiv für die Premium -Version.
Schnelles Handbuch:
Pydroid 3 erfordert mindestens 250 MB kostenloser interner Speicher, 300 MB+ werden empfohlen, insbesondere bei starken Bibliotheken wie Scipy. Stellen Sie den Breakpoints durch, indem Sie auf die Zeilennummern klicken. Kivy wird mit Befehlen wie "Import Kivy", "aus Kivy" oder "#Pydroid Run Kivy" erkannt. In ähnlicher Weise wird Pyside6 mit "Import Pyside6", "von Pyside6" oder "#Pydroid Run QT" erkannt. Gleiches gilt für SDL2, TKinter und Pygame. Verwenden Sie den Spezialmodus "#PyDroid Run Terminal", um sicherzustellen, dass Ihr Programm im Terminalmodus ausgeführt wird. Dies ist besonders nützlich bei Matplotlib, der standardmäßig mit dem GUI -Modus ausfällt.
Warum sind einige Bibliotheken nur hochwertig?
Bestimmte Bibliotheken waren eine Herausforderung für den Port und erforderten das Fachwissen eines anderen Entwicklers. Nach unserer Vereinbarung stehen diese Bibliotheken ausschließlich Premium -Benutzern zur Verfügung. Wenn Sie daran interessiert sind, kostenlose Gabeln dieser Bibliotheken zu entwickeln, setzen Sie sich bitte mit uns in Verbindung.
Tragen Sie zur Entwicklung von Pydroid 3 bei, indem Sie Fehler melden oder Funktionen vorschlagen. Ihre Eingabe ist für uns von unschätzbarem Wert. Da unser Hauptziel darin besteht, das Lernen von Python 3 zu erleichtern, ist es unsere Priorität, wissenschaftliche Bibliotheken zu portieren, wobei systembezogene Bibliotheken nur bei Bedarf für Bildungszwecke portiert werden.
Rechtsinformationen:
Einige Binärdateien innerhalb des Pydroid 3 APK sind unter (l) GPL lizenziert. Für den Quellcode kontaktieren Sie uns bitte per E -Mail. Mit Pydroid 3 gebündelte GPL Pure Python -Bibliotheken wird als Quellcodeform angesehen. Pydroid 3 bündelt keine GPL-lizenzierten nativen Module, um automatische Importe wie die GNU-Readline zu verhindern, die mit PIP installiert werden kann.
Die in der Anwendung bereitgestellten Stichproben sind für den Bildungsgebrauch kostenlos, mit der Ausnahme, dass sie oder deren abgeleitete Arbeiten nicht für konkurrierende Produkte verwendet werden können. Wenn Sie sich über den Status Ihrer App nicht sicher sind, fordern Sie bitte die Berechtigung per E -Mail an.
Android ist eine Marke von Google Inc.
Stichworte : Ausbildung